DRIVE LINE CONTROL SYSTEM (TOD)

4B2–108

Chart 3

The shift on the fly system generates gear noises.

(The fuel economy is bad in the 2H mode.)

Function of circuit

Fail condition

When the vehicle is run in the 2H mode, the shift on the fly system generates gear

noises or the front wheel gears are engaged to generate a shock.

Chart 4

The braking distance gets long even when the ABS is active.

Function of circuit

Fail condition

Enough deceleration is not obtained and the braking distance gets long even when the

ABS is active in the 2H mode.
